The Gist… The Platform Engineer is responsible for ensuring that all technical work complies with policy guidelines across technical, security, and IT domains. This role requires a skilled engineer with deep expertise in a range of technical areas, from Java and CICD to Kubernetes, AWS, and site reliability engineering (SRE). The Platform Engineer will work closely with Infrastructure and Integration teams to ensure they deliver high-quality work aligned with client requirements and industry best practices. This role also requires collaborating with government customers to understand their objectives and contribute to their technical solutions.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field; a Master’s degree is a plus.
  • Minimum of 5-8+ years of experience in platform engineering or related technical roles, preferably within federal or government contracting environments.
  • Proven experience with Java, CICD, Kubernetes, GitHub, application monitoring, AWS services, and secrets management.
  • Experience working in Linux-based environments (e.g., Amazon Linux, Ubuntu, RHEL) in cloud or containerized architectures
  • Strong knowledge of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) principles and Infrastructure Maintenance Operations.
  • Experience with UXD/IxD development methodologies and infrastructure support for UX/UI-focused systems.
  • Demonstrated ability to build rapport with government customers, fostering collaboration and mutual understanding.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ills, with a strategic mindset for evaluating technical solutions and infrastructure improvements.
  • Experience supporting DHS USCIS Programs
  • US Citizenship Required to obtain Public Trust
